A Treasure of Christmas Music Will Resound Again in Roseland
For the third, consecutive Christmas season, Our Lady of
the Blessed Sacrament Church in Roseland will host “Heavenly Treasure,” a
concert of sacred and secular music Thursday, December 12 at 7:30 P.M., presented by
internationally known vocalists from The BRAVO Alliance of Performing Artists
and by members of Our Lady of the Blessed Sacrament Choir, who have performed
on New York and New Jersey television as well as at the Vatican.

The BRAVO Alliance of Performing Artists is a
not-for-profit organization dedicated to promoting the performing arts through
young and established artists collaborating with local musical organizations in
concerts of greater scope and artistic richness to audiences of all ages
throughout the NJ-NY Metropolitan Area.

According to Phyllis Healy-Sova, a member of the BRAVO
Alliance Advisory Board, this year’s concert will feature Soprano, Justyna
Giermola, Tenor, Brian Ernstes, Baritone, Adelmo Guidarelli and Pianist/Music
Director of BRAVO, David Maiullo. The choir will be under the direction of
Donald Pennell, Organist/Pianist/Music Minister at Our Lady of the Blessed
Sacrament.
